Default Rear pto

Will a farmall cub rear pto work on a cub cadet?

Yes, the parts will all bolt right in. BUT you are still going to need the top transmission shaft. (Which is impossible to find alone.) Plus, there is a cut out on the CC PTO bearing plate for the rear check plug. If you are going to use the entire unit off of a cub, there will be no check plug for the oil level. On the older tractors like a 71 the control linkage will work also.

Cub Cadet is a premium line of outdoor power equipment, established in 1961 as part of International Harvester. During the 1960s, IH initiated an entirely new line of lawn and garden equipment aimed at the owners rural homes with large yards and private gardens. There were a wide variety of Cub Cadet branded and after-market attachments available; including mowers, blades, snow blowers, front loaders, plows, carts, etc. Cub Cadet advertising at that time harped on their thorough testing by "boys - acknowledged by many as the world's worst destructive force!". Cub Cadets became known for their dependability and rugged construction.

MTD Products, Inc. of Cleveland, Ohio purchased the Cub Cadet brand from International Harvester in 1981. Cub Cadet was held as a wholly owned subsidiary for many years following this acquisition, which allowed them to operate independently. Recently, MTD has taken a more aggressive role and integrated Cub Cadet into its other lines of power equipment.
